Marissa loves it, Dan hates it, and Mark is just stuck between the two bickering extremes.

Marissa loves the fact that Mark is getting to know more friends and is slowly becoming more comfortable in the new school environment.

Dan hates the fact that Mark is not staying true to himself and is only playing the kind of person that he thinks his new friends would like. Dan think it's stupid, and utterly superficial. Dan is disappointed in Mark and really can't wait to clobber him.

Mark on the other hand sits in between the two listening intently with wide open brown eyes and just wondering what in the world are they bickering about. He can't seem to understand that in any reasonable, and long-lasting relationship, there needs to be an equillibrium between what part of yourself you compromise for others, and when you need to stand up and speak out for your own identity. Most of all, he can't balance the two and the scale always topples in favour of the former.

So now Marissa hates Dan and vice versa. Love hates hate and vice versa.

Ahh yes. The not-so-holy-equivalent-of-the trinity is finally complete.
